endonucleolytic
en·do·nu·cleo·lyt·ic
adj \-ˌn(y)ü-klē-ō-ˈlit-ik\Definition of ENDONUCLEOLYTIC
: cleaving a nucleotide chain into two parts at an internal point <endonucleolytic nicks>
